Mr. Speaker, on December 15, 1999, the hon. member said:
I am prepared to give credit to the Liberals. They understood the situation before taking office in 1993. They knew that employment insurance was an important program that was part and parcel of the social fabric of our country.
I thank him for that support. Again on December 15 the hon. member said:
We have to get rid of the intensity rule.
Today we have proposed to do just that, so I assume we still have the support of the hon. member.
